We also ate at a night market! Yup cheap, hot, and good! I like fried foods on a stick. There was everything from chicken, to organs, to crickets! Apparently though, even Taiwanese don’t usually eat crickets. They say that’s a Chinese thing. It wasn’t bad, just kind of crunchy. Stinky tofu wasn’t bad either, but it did have a weird aftertaste! Probably the best thing was the desert – an ice cream spring roll with a sweet peanut sauce. There were also cool street fair games! David won himself a Pikachu (I don’t know whether I should be happy for him or embarrassed for him for winning another Pokémon. The least he could have done was win something useful).

But anyways, night markets are fun! Yay Taiwanese night markets!
